From the Research Alternatives to Gabapentin for Neuropathy Other anticonvulsants such as pregabalin 6, 7 can be used as alternatives to gabapentin for the treatment of neuropathy. Antidepressants like duloxetine, amitriptyline, and venlafaxine 6, 8 are also used in the management of painful diabetic neuropathy.
